数据库结构图
简介
数据库结构图是用于可视化表示数据库模式的图表。它显示了数据库中的表、字段、数据类型和关系。结构图对于理解和维护数据库结构至关重要。
多级标题
数据库结构图的类型
实体关系图 (ERD):
显示表、字段和关系之间的关系,使用矩形(表)、椭圆(字段)和连线(关系)。
层次结构图:
显示表的层级关系,使用方块或圆圈(表)和连接线(关系)。
众筹图:
显示数据库中元素之间的关系,使用鸟瞰图,其中元素由节点表示,关系由边表示。
结构图组件
表:
数据库中存储数据的集合,表示为矩形或方块。
字段:
表中的单个数据项,表示为椭圆或圆圈。
数据类型:
字段中数据的类型(例如文本、数字、日期)。
关系:
表之间的连接,由连线表示。
主键:
每个表中唯一标识每行的字段(或字段组合)。
外键:
引用另一个表中的主键的字段,建立关系。
结构图优点
可视化数据库结构:
提供数据库模式的清晰简洁视图。
理解关系:
显示表和字段之间的关系,简化数据导航。
维护数据库:
帮助识别和纠正数据不一致性或冗余。
文档化数据库:
提供有关数据库结构和功能的书面记录。
创建结构图
创建数据库结构图的过程包括以下步骤:1.
识别实体:
确定数据库中要存储的不同数据类型。 2.
定义属性:
为每个实体指定字段和数据类型。 3.
建立关系:
确定实体之间的关系并使用主键和外键连接它们。 4.
绘制结构图:
使用选定的图表类型绘制数据库模式。
结论
数据库结构图是数据库设计和管理的重要工具。它们提供数据库结构的可视化表示,帮助理解关系、维护数据完整性和文档化数据库。通过使用结构图,数据库管理员可以有效地管理和优化数据库性能。
**数据库结构图****简介**数据库结构图是用于可视化表示数据库模式的图表。它显示了数据库中的表、字段、数据类型和关系。结构图对于理解和维护数据库结构至关重要。**多级标题****数据库结构图的类型*** **实体关系图 (ERD):**显示表、字段和关系之间的关系,使用矩形(表)、椭圆(字段)和连线(关系)。 * **层次结构图:**显示表的层级关系,使用方块或圆圈(表)和连接线(关系)。 * **众筹图:**显示数据库中元素之间的关系,使用鸟瞰图,其中元素由节点表示,关系由边表示。**结构图组件****表:**数据库中存储数据的集合,表示为矩形或方块。 **字段:**表中的单个数据项,表示为椭圆或圆圈。 **数据类型:**字段中数据的类型(例如文本、数字、日期)。 **关系:**表之间的连接,由连线表示。 **主键:**每个表中唯一标识每行的字段(或字段组合)。 **外键:**引用另一个表中的主键的字段,建立关系。**结构图优点*** **可视化数据库结构:**提供数据库模式的清晰简洁视图。 * **理解关系:**显示表和字段之间的关系,简化数据导航。 * **维护数据库:**帮助识别和纠正数据不一致性或冗余。 * **文档化数据库:**提供有关数据库结构和功能的书面记录。**创建结构图**创建数据库结构图的过程包括以下步骤:1. **识别实体:**确定数据库中要存储的不同数据类型。 2. **定义属性:**为每个实体指定字段和数据类型。 3. **建立关系:**确定实体之间的关系并使用主键和外键连接它们。 4. **绘制结构图:**使用选定的图表类型绘制数据库模式。**结论**数据库结构图是数据库设计和管理的重要工具。它们提供数据库结构的可视化表示,帮助理解关系、维护数据完整性和文档化数据库。通过使用结构图,数据库管理员可以有效地管理和优化数据库性能。